Blaenavon Industrial Landscape - South Wales
Designated a World Heritage Site in 2000.
The Blaenavon area lies about 40km northeast of Cardiff and has been moulded by the coal and iron industries. It highlights the importance of South Wales in the world's production of coal and iron in the 19th century.
The preserved ironworks, built in 1789, provide a remarkable insight into the social and economical developments of the time. A visit to the area will give you a real insight into the lives and history of this area and how it changed the world through the industrial revolution.
There's so much to see and do related to this fascinating historical period that even if history isn't your thing, you'll be engrossed. You can see everything from coal and ore mines, quarries, a primitive railway system and furnaces to workers' homes and what their communities were like.
Must see & do:
- Big Pit National Mining Museum - built inside a real coal mine, Big Pit is a fascinating interactive museum where you can get kitted out as a real miner and take a tour 300ft down into a mine shaft.
- Blaenavon town - The town has a rich history which saw it grow from a tiny village to bustling town in the late 19th century. Today, you'll find traditional shops side-by-side with second-hand bookshops, gift shops and cafes.
- Bog Snorkelling - every August Bank Holiday there's the opportunity to watch this bizare international sport where competitors race each other through a peat bog wearing snorkels and flippers.
